MX FUEL Pipe Threading Machine

Milwaukee Tool has introduced its new MX FUEL Pipe Threading Machine using the company’s REDLITHIUM batteries that allows threads to be made wherever its most convenient.

In addition to the improved design, the new cordless pipe threading machine enables easy transportation and fast set up and clean up, even in remote sections of a jobsite.

The new pipe threading machine comes with the new Milwaukee NPT pipe threading die head with micro-adjust which enables easy and controlled die adjustments and its auto release mechanism controls the thread length.

The machine is ideal for use with Milwaukee’s new line of universal pipe threading dies and compatible with other universal style dies.

It features a collapsible cart, built with gas springs to assist the tool up to working height and integrated wheels allow for easy transportation over uneven surfaces.

When moving the machine, the self-contained oil reservoir keeps oil within the basin and eliminates the need to drain the oil.

Additionally, the reservoir minimizes the mess created by the threading process by removing the need for a bucket oiler, providing the cleanest threading experience available.

For jobs requiring threading and grooving, the machine’s rear hammer chuck enables a quick transition and connection of roll grooving attachments without teardown or use of additional adapters.

The machine provides the power to thread from 1/8-in. to 2-in.up to 2-in. black iron pipe, stainless steel, rigid metal conduit (RMC) and more.

When paired with the included MX FUEL REDLITHIUM XC406 battery packs, the threading machine allows for all day runtime, delivering up to (140) cut, reamed, and threaded ¾-in. pipe ends per pack.
